- Last year we had delicious sweet corn to eat almost year-round, because at the height of California corn season Bill bought a crapload of 'em and cooked 'em all in my giant stockpot. He sliced the kernels off their cobs, seasoned them with salt and pepper, and put them in freezer bags with a pat of butter each. So all year we had corn, from freezer through microwave to table in under 10 minutes. He just reminded me to buy some soon and stock up. And I think I will! That corn was so good!
